We recently became aware of an issue blocking some University of Guelph mail being sent to Microsoft email users (Hotmail, Outlook.com, and other branded Hotmail accounts) that will prevent delivery of messages to these platforms. Emails sent through on-campus mail systems outside of Office 365 (Listserv, departmental email servers, etc.) are currently unable to send messages to Hotmail or Outlook.com accounts, however sending emails from Outlook web or desktop will be unaffected, and will be delivered successfully.

Currently we have seen systems from the registrar’s office and Listserv affected, but any non-O365 email may fall into this category. We are working with Microsoft to mitigate this as quickly as possible, but it may take 24-48 hours for this to be resolved. If you are sending mail from the University of Guelph using a process outside of Office 365, please review your mail logs to see if there have been any delivery issues to external Microsoft accounts.
